Key Industry Drivers Shaping UK Gambling Sites
Several factors underpin the evolution of UK gambling platforms:
- Regulatory Frameworks: The Gambling Act 2005 and subsequent reforms establish a comprehensive regime emphasizing consumer protection, anti-money laundering measures, and responsible gaming. The U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) licenses and monitors all legal operators, ensuring compliance and fostering trust.
- Technological Innovation: Advances in mobile technology, live dealer streaming, and augmented reality have revolutionized user engagement on these sites, aligning with modern consumer expectations.
- Data Analytics and Personalization: Industry leaders leverage sophisticated data tools to tailor offers, detect problematic behaviors early, and optimize payout processes, enhancing both profitability and player safety.
- Market Dynamics and Competition: A highly competitive environment spurs continuous innovation, with operators investing heavily in user experience, security, and responsible gaming initiatives.

Emerging Trends and Future Outlook
The future of UK gambling sites is poised for further innovation, driven by trends such as:
- Blockchain and Cryptocurrencies: Increased integration could improve transparency and transaction security.
- Enhanced Responsiveness: AI-driven customer support and personalized experiences are becoming standard.
- Regulatory Enhancements: The UK government is contemplating tighter controls on advertising and stricter measures for identifying at-risk players, emphasizing ongoing industry compliance.
- Sustainability and Social Responsibility: A shift towards responsible gambling products, including deposit limits and self-exclusion tools, will likely deepen.
